Pun-lovers Birthday Card

David, is a special guy. He’s special because he’s one of mine and my husband’s closest friends, but extra special because he’s also a local sheep farmer and that is really cool! David runs the farm with his dad, Jim, who is also a wonderful guy, so when David asked me to make a card for his dad’s birthday, how could I say no?

I asked David if he wanted anything in particular and he just replied, in David-style, “maybe something sheepy?” and to say ‘dad’. I’m always looking for a play on words and those of you who know or are ever around my husband and I and our pun-loving friends, know it’s always a battle of the wits.

So the conversation went something like this:

Me: ooo, I could put “aaaaaapy birthday”

David: “yeah, he might appreciate a bit of ewemour!”

Me: ooo, good one! I might just do a new card range after this that says “aaaaapy birthday to ewe”

David: That might be very ewesful!

 

Needless to say, of course I made David’s card and then proceeded to make the EWE birthday cards too! Hope you like them.

Fresh off the press: Classic Car Birthday Cards

I love, love, love old printing blocks. But, you often take what you can find and that means a limited selection which means the blocks guide you into what you print if that makes sense? Basically, I wanted to make card with this classic car printing block, so just had to think of a nice strap line to go with.

So, yes, some people in your life are getting old, but you can break it to them gently. Say it nicely.

These cards were printed using a vintage printing block and traditional lead type. Printed on an Arab printing press on Hahnemuhle and Somerset cotton papers.
